Arsenal fans have been criticising Gary Neville recently for some of his comments.

The Premier League Hall of Famer often has something negative to say about the Gunners, and that infuriates the supporters.

During Arsenal’s 0-0 draw against Liverpool, Neville wanted Reds players to ‘whack’ Gabriel Martinelli for pushing Conor Bradley off the pitch.

That is absolutely unacceptable, and Martin Keown has now had his say on those comments.

Martin Keown slams Gary Neville for his comments on Arsenal star Gabriel Martinelli

Gabriel Martinelli clearly didn’t mean to hurt Bradley.

Replays showed that the Brazil international didn’t even see the action in which the Liverpool defender hurt himself, and he misjudged the situation.

Yes, Martinelli was completely wrong to do what he did, and he rightly apologised for his actions after the game.

But what pundits like Gary Neville have said about Martinelli is not right either, and Arsenal legend Keown has had a go at the former Manchester United man.

He said on talkSPORT: “Just trying to inflame the situation when he’s [Neville] got nothing else to do in the commentary position.

“He was bored; it wasn’t a great game. He was making that the narrative.”

Keown also added: “Gabriel Martinelli is one of the nicest people I’ve met in football. He’s very courteous, he speaks to me on the touchline. When I saw what was happening, I thought it was a misinterpretation from himself.

“Frimpong was on the floor two or three times, the ball was begging to be put out of play, Arsenal didn’t do that.

“It just had this sort of tetchiness around the game, and he misread that. He made his apology, and an awful lot was made from it.”
